Output 8c62dc135614c07ec53bb73747a065a20a3eeb4085031544ba0b91f7f2a75e18:0

value
51526
script pubkey
OP_0 OP_PUSHBYTES_20 bdb5bfaa1adbbf40e2f8b7a209d2644fc555fcdd
address
bc1qhk6ml2s6mwl5pchck73qn5nyflz4tlxasc5ggc
transaction
8c62dc135614c07ec53bb73747a065a20a3eeb4085031544ba0b91f7f2a75e18
spent
true